Author John Kessler presents his new book, Reflections on Death, a deeply moving collection of poetry and prose that explores the raw and intimate emotions experienced after the loss of a loved one, and the healing journey that follows.

In his work, Kessler offers readers a powerful literary journey through grief, memory, and healing. With sensitivity and honesty, each piece captures the nuances of mourning—ranging from sorrow and confusion to moments of peace and acceptance.

A Graduate of Georgetown University, John A. Kessler spent more than 35 years in Corporate Human Resources. He has also been a speaker for the American Management Association and taught evening programs at Fairfield University and Western Connecticut State University.

He is the author of several books, including “Reflections of An Ordinary Person,” “Reflections in Poetry,” “That’s Life” and “Ready, Aim, Retire.”

John’s mission, which he hopes to accomplish through his writing, is to communicate hope, peace and self-fulfillment to his readers.
